Nota di contenuto

Codification of the common law considered -- Abstracting rights -- The married women's property acts : death blow to coverture? -- The married women's property acts : collaborating for coverture -- The domesticity of the domestic relations -- Common law lost.

Sommario/riassunto

A challenging and thoughtful study of what is commonly thought of as an era of progress, Constitutional Context provides the groundwork for a more comprehensive understanding and interpretation of constitutional law.
